I had trouble with a Squire SS50 padlock today on a steel container. The long and the short of it was that the one key available didn't push all the way into the cylinder as it had been bent trying to open it (whether the lock wouldn't open initially as they claimed and the key was then bent is anyone's guess).

Straightened the key out as best I could but still couldn't open it, although it then went in fully. Most options were out as it had a steel guard welded over the padlock making even placing the key in difficult, not to mention trying to pick it, etc...

Any suggestions to what could have been wrong with this lock that others may have come across? The lock was only two weeks old. You can see it at the bottom of the page here.

I would like to learn as much as possible about such problems encountered.
